Thousands and thousands of individuals throughout a swath of North America noticed the moon cross immediately in entrance of the solar, utterly blocking its face to darken the sky, in a complete photo voltaic eclipse on April 8. The so-called “path of totality,” the place the solar is completely blocked reasonably than partially blocked by the moon, was 115 miles extensive for what’s been dubbed the Nice North American eclipse of 2024.
{Couples} at a pageant in Arkansas timed their “I do’s” to the totality section in a mass marriage ceremony. Parks in Indiana, the place this photograph was taken, crammed with guests looking for entry to mid-day darkness. Onlookers exterior the totality path additionally donned protecting eyewear and gazed up on the uncommon celestial occasion, which entered the USA on the Texas-Mexico border then traveled by Oklahoma, Arkansas, Missouri, Illinois, Kentucky, Indiana, Ohio, Pennsylvania, New York, Vermont, New Hampshire and Maine, in line with NASA.
